“This book is meant for all the stakeholders in an organization starting from a COO to a line manager. In today's world, where manufacturing is outsourced to developing countries, this book aptly talks about global operations strategies that managers need to absorb . The discussion of human evolution and how it is analogous to evolving management strategies makes the book an interesting read. Goncalves and Porter's use of farming, all the key players involved in farming and the key elements for efficient and successful farming, and how it all relates to various management strategies is very practical and easy to relate to.”
"Goncalves and Porter's book is a practical guide for the global manager, who needs to adapt and succeed in the ever changing global marketplace and multinational institutions, and a reminder to us that the principles of management are still unchanged since the beginning of the history of mankind (caveman) to our modern age (yuppies.) Even in today's complex corporate world, the goal to harvest the planted crop still needs the load, the wagon, the horses, the carrot and the driver to make money and survive."
